4 – New Passholder Magnet Now Available

It’s the little things in life, like Walt Disney World Passholder magnets. Our collection of passholder magnets covers most of our refrigerator door. Probably yours does too. The newest passholder magnet is now at Creations Shop in EPCOT. The current magnet features Sherrif Woody and Buzz Lightyear and can be picked up during normal park operating hours now through July 31 while supplies last.

8 – Disney Musicals in Schools Celebrates 10 Years of Transforming Arts Education in Orlando

Ten years, dozens of schools and countless first-time theatre debuts later, Disney Musicals in Schools continues to expand access to arts education in Central Florida elementary schools through a unique collaboration between Dr. Phillips Center for the Performing Arts, Walt Disney World and Disney Theatrical Group. The program provides free scripts, performance materials and coaching to help launch sustainable theater programs and stage schools’ first productions.

As Disney Musicals in Schools celebrates 10 years of theatre programming in Orlando, student participants from Orange and Osceola counties were invited to Dr. Phillips Center for the Performing Arts to make their big debut on Walt Disney Theater stage and perform numbers they’ve been working on for months as part of the program. The Student Share event gives participants the opportunity to perform on stage in a professional venue and experience the joy of bringing Disney stories to life for their friends, families and more than 200 Disney VoluntEARS who showed up to support them.

“A decade in, we’ve seen firsthand what happens when students are given the space to create,” said Ryan Simpson, education director at Dr. Phillips Center. “Through our partnership with Disney, we’ve helped schools across Central Florida build lasting theatre programs that go beyond teaching performance – they shape how young people see themselves and the world around them.”

Access to arts education changes lives, and Disney and Dr. Phillips Center help make it possible through the Disney Musicals in Schools program. Dr. Phillips Center delivers the program to Central Florida schools, with financial support from Disney World. Both teams know that behind every performance is a student finding their voice, a teacher gaining confidence and a school discovering new possibilities, all made possible through this 10-year collaboration.
